Abstract

A sign system is a collection of visual elements designed according to specific rules to assist navigation and convey information within a certain area. Its functions include identifying facilities, providing directions, issuing warnings, and regulating behavior. In a tourism context, an effective sign system plays a crucial role in directing visitor movement and offering comprehensive information about the site. At Jati Agro Tourism in South Lampung, the current visual information system lacks clarity and consistency, making it less effective in delivering messages to visitors. Therefore, a redesigned sign system integrated with a creative map was developed as a primary navigation tool. This design project applies a visual communication approach that prioritizes clarity, visual attractiveness, and consistency. The aim is to produce an informative and engaging system that enhances visitor comfort and overall experience. A structured and aesthetically designed sign system is expected to improve the quality of informational services at Jati Agro as both an educational and recreational tourism destination.
